Data Analysis Capstone Project using Power BI to evaluate agricultural waste management and circular economy opportunities across selected African countries. # Advancing Circular Economy Practices in Agricultural Waste Management Across Selected African Countries ## Data Analysis Capstone Project ### Project Overview This project applies data analytics and visualization techniques to evaluate agricultural waste generation, post-harvest food loss, and socioeconomic indicators across selected African countries. The objective is to identify circular economy opportunities that can promote sustainable development, green job creation, environmental sustainability, and evidence-based policymaking. The project culminates in an interactive Power BI dashboard that transforms multiple datasets into actionable insights for policymakers, investors, researchers, and development organizations. :contentReference[oaicite:0]{index=0} --- ## Project Objectives The project aims to: - Quantify agricultural waste and post-harvest food loss by country and crop. - Integrate socioeconomic indicators such as unemployment, poverty, and greenhouse gas emissions. - Identify regions with high potential for circular economy investments. - Present findings through an interactive Power BI dashboard for decision support. :contentReference[oaicite:1]{index=1} --- ## Geographic Coverage ### Original Study Scope - Kenya - Nigeria - Cameroon - South Africa - Rwanda :contentReference[oaicite:2]{index=2} ### Final Dashboard Coverage The completed dashboard was expanded to include: - Botswana - Cameroon - Democratic Republic of Congo - Ghana - Kenya - Nigeria - Rwanda - South Africa The analysis spans **22 years** of data across these eight countries. :contentReference[oaicite:3]{index=3} --- ## Data Sources The project integrates data from multiple reputable sources, including: - FAOSTAT - World Bank - ILOSTAT - United Nations Environment Programme (UNEP) - National Statistical Agencies :contentReference[oaicite:4]{index=4} --- ## Tools and Technologies - Microsoft Excel - …
